Proportional betting systems

Fixed percentage betting maintains a consistent risk level regardless of bankroll size, ensuring fund depletion occurs gradually rather than through dramatic swings. This approach typically involves risking small percentages of available funds per individual gaming event, creating mathematical sustainability over many gaming opportunities. Most successful long-term participants use percentage-based systems ranging from one to five per cent per individual decision. Variable percentage systems adjust risk levels based on gaming session progress, reducing risk during difficult periods while potentially increasing exposure during favourable phases. These dynamic approaches require more active management but can extend session duration by adapting to changing circumstances. The key principle involves reducing risk when funds decrease while maintaining conservative approaches during recovery.

Session division strategies

Multiple mini-sessions within more extended gaming periods help prevent single unfavourable sequences from terminating entire gaming experiences. Dividing available funds into separate portions creates natural break points while providing fresh start opportunities after difficult periods. This segmentation approach transforms extended gaming periods into manageable, smaller experiences with individual objectives. Time-based fund allocation spreads resources across predetermined periods rather than individual gaming events. This approach ensures gaming remains available throughout desired session durations, regardless of early period outcomes. Hourly or thirty-minute fund allocations create consistent gaming availability while preventing early-period depletion from affecting later gaming opportunities.

Emergency reserve protocols

  • Minimum fund levels – Predetermined stopping points preventing complete fund depletion
  • Recovery reserves – Separate funds are available for extending sessions during unfavourable periods
  • Session insurance – Additional resources allocated for more extended gaming periods than planned initially
  • Withdrawal thresholds – Predetermined profit levels trigger consideration of session conclusion

These protective measures ensure gaming sessions can conclude gracefully rather than ending through complete resource exhaustion. Reserve protocols provide options during difficult gaming periods while maintaining overall financial control. Emergency planning prevents emotional decisions during stressful gaming moments when rational thinking might become impaired.
